Hazy golden amber with a mahoosive monsieur whippy/Herd D head. Nose is juicy hops, tropical fruit sundae, grapefruit, tangerine, mango. Taste comprises hops, mineral notes, light pine, grapefruit, orange pith, citrus, melon. Medium bodied, fine carbonation, hop bitterness in the finish. Solid IPA, best of the pales I’ve had yet from Partizan.

330ml bottle. Cloudy orangey golden colour with average to huge, frothy, half-way lasting, minimally lacing, white head. Nice hoppy aroma with hints of pine, spruce, resin. Taste is bitter hoppy, pine, spruce, resin again, some citrus, some raw carrot, caramel malty basis. The Partizans really learned their trade.

Light haze on this gold beer, tidy white head. Palate is smooth with good minerally carbonation. Nice hops - fresh orange with a little pith and peel. Traces of mint and tropical fruits and a whisper of herb and floral flavours. Supported by medium creamy malt. Fresh, tasty and refreshing.

Bottle shared at The Stouts and Others Tasting Pt. III: Brokeback Edition - London. Many thanks to Paul for bringing the Partizan. Pours cloudy yellow with a fine, frothy white head. Some doughy white bread in the nose, lemon and melon. Light to medium sweet flavor with some grapefruit, melon, lemon and general citrus rind, along with a bit more white bread. Light bodied with fine carbonation. Mild dryness to finish, some sweet citrus, grapefruit, pear, melon and peach, bready pale malts. Nice.
